Industry Pet Food

TipTop

TipTop Dog Food
TipTop is a manufacturer of dog food and a supplier of retailers and small businesses.
Design OnlineDesign Online
eTaileTail
Gauteng North SportGauteng North Sport
Team-SA SportTeam-SA Sport